Project car - 1973 Dodge Dart Swinger

1973 Dodge Dart Swinger project car.

118,*** miles on the slant six engine, pulled out of the car in 2020 to prepare for a small block swap.

360 small block V8 from the same year motorhome, with 727 transmission.

What I have:

-complete factory bottom and top end 360 small block.
-edelbrock top end power pack (heads, intake, camshaft, timing chain set, gasket kit), edelbrock head and arp header bolts, melling oil pickup, jegs oil pan, new oil pump, mopar water pump.
-Ford 9” rear housing
-v8 mopar driveshaft.
-Edelbrock valve covers.
-Schumacher Engine mounts for V8 swap.
-Complete slant six and factory parts (should someone choose to go back to original).

What it needs:
-New valvetrain (rockers,etc) for top end.
-Headers that clear the power steering (likely TTI or similar).
-Air cleaner housing, distributor, hoses.
-V8 radiator.
-Torque converter.

A few notes about the car:
-It has a home-brew paint job. It's not great but its not horrible. It has a flat finish.
-The passenger rear quarter (pictured) needs some love.
-The floorpan has been patched underneath the driver and passenger foot area. It's not a professional repair, but it's serviceable.
